Episode Summary

In the final installment of our investigative journalism miniseries, host Alex Pillow is joined by The Sentry’s Michelle Kendler-Kretsch, Investigative Coordinator and Data Specialist, and Debra LaPrevotte, Senior Investigator and former FBI supervisory special agent. Their engaging, dynamic conversation drives home how investigative journalism plays a critical role in the anti-financial crime ecosystem.
